MATLAB生成维纳过程代码-Brownian_motion布朗运动模拟器
去发现同类优质开源项目:https://gitcode.com/
项目介绍
在现代科学研究和金融工程领域,布朗运动作为一种随机过程,被广泛应用于描述各种自然现象和市场波动。MATLAB生成维纳过程代码-Brownian_motion布朗运动模拟器,是一款专注于生成维纳过程(即布朗运动)的MATLAB代码工具。它能够帮助科研人员和学生更直观地模拟和理解布朗运动的特性,为相关研究和应用提供强有力的工具。
项目技术分析
布朗运动的模拟依赖于随机数的生成和时间序列的处理。本项目利用MATLAB强大的矩阵计算能力,通过以下技术实现维纳过程的模拟:
- 随机数生成:使用MATLAB内置的随机数生成函数,确保随机过程的准确性。
- 时间序列处理:根据用户设定的步数和时间间隔,构建时间序列,模拟布朗运动的连续变化。
- 图形展示:利用MATLAB的绘图功能,展示布朗运动的路径,直观反映随机过程的变化。
项目及技术应用场景
本项目不仅具备生成布朗运动路径的核心功能,还可以应用于以下场景:
- 教学演示:在统计学和物理学的教学中,通过可视化布朗运动,帮助学生理解随机过程的原理。
- 金融分析:在金融领域,布朗运动被用于模拟股票价格的波动,本项目可以帮助金融分析师进行市场趋势的预测和分析。
- 科学研究:在物理、化学、生物学等自然科学领域,布朗运动模拟器可用于研究粒子运动、生物膜的扩散等复杂现象。
项目特点
1. 灵活性高
用户可以根据研究需求,自定义模拟的步数和时间间隔,适应不同的研究场景。
2. 直观易用
生成布朗运动路径后,可以直接在MATLAB环境中显示图形,方便用户观察和分析。
3. 详细注释
项目代码中提供了详细的注释,即使是MATLAB初学者也能快速上手,理解代码的逻辑和操作步骤。
4. 开源共享
作为开源项目,本项目允许用户自由使用和修改,促进了科学研究的交流和共享。
布朗运动模拟器不仅是一个强大的研究工具,也是MATLAB学习者的好帮手。通过使用本项目,用户可以加深对随机过程的理解,提高MATLAB编程能力,为未来的科研工作奠定坚实的基础。
在此,我们强烈推荐MATLAB生成维纳过程代码-Brownian_motion布朗运动模拟器,相信它将成为您研究布朗运动的得力助手。立即下载,开启您的布朗运动模拟之旅吧!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



